Mike Bell sprains right knee

To the New Orleans Saints, the letters MCL are their nemesis right now. Running back Pierre Thomas missed most of the preseason and has just one carry this season due to a sprained MCL. Now it seems that Mike Bell, who is filling in for Thomas, has met the same fate. Thomas had a good game for the second week in a row, collecting 95 total yards and a touchdown during the Saints' blowout win against the Philadelphia Eagles on Sunday. But he left the game in the fourth quarter with what the team believes to be an MCL injury. The diagnosis likely won't be known until Wednesday, at the earliest.

It was good to see Thomas at least back on the field, but his one carry went for -4 yards. He better hurry back because If you look at what happened with Thomas, Bell is probably not going to play next week or for a while. Reggie Bush could see even more touches as a result.
